Sidewalk Concrete Sealing in Bellevue, WA
Sidewalk concrete sealing is a protective treatment applied to outdoor concrete surfaces to help prevent damage from moisture, freeze-thaw cycles, and staining. This service is commonly requested for residential walkways, pathways, and entryways to maintain their appearance and durability over time. Property owners often seek this service to preserve the integrity of their concrete, reduce the risk of cracks and surface deterioration, and keep their sidewalks looking clean and well-maintained.
Before requesting sidewalk concrete sealing, property owners typically want to understand the condition of their existing concrete, including any cracks or surface imperfections that may need attention beforehand. It's also important to consider the type of sealer used, as different products offer varying levels of protection and appearance. Proper surface preparation, such as cleaning and repairing existing damage, is essential for the sealing process to be effective and long-lasting.

Sidewalk Concrete Sealing Questions
What is sidewalk concrete sealing? It involves applying a protective coating to concrete sidewalks to help pr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ear.
Why should property owners consider sidewalk sealing? Sealing helps extend the lifespan of the concrete and maintains its appearance over time.
How often should sidewalks be sealed? Typically, s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years for optimal protection.
What types of sidewalks benefit most from sealing? Both residential driveways and walkways made of concrete can benefit from regular sealing for added durability.
